In order to reconstruct the variations in the intensity of summer monsoon precipitation during the late Quaternary, two sediment cores from the southwestern continental margin of India were studied for their clay mineral composition and grain size parameters. Kaolinite, illite and gibbsite were dominant in a core off Cochin. Illite with increasing kaolinite content towards the core top was found to dominate in a core from the continental slope off Goa. Major sources of clays at both the core sites were from the hinterland rocks and soils.
